  • Illinois Tech Ranked Among Nation’s Top 100 Universities

    Illinois Tech Ranked Among Nation’s Top 100 Universities

    Illinois Institute of Technology is ranked #98 in the United States according to the latest iteration of U.S. News & World Report’s Best National University Rankings, released on September 18, 2023.  Illinois Tech is ranked #12 for earnings of graduates and #29 in the nation on the publication’s Best Value Schools list. The publication also rated Illinois Tech in the top 100 universities for engineering, computer science, and social mobility.
